dcterms:description "Linear Electric Linear Current Density" is the electric current per unit length. Electric current, \(I\), through a curve \(C\) is defined as \(I = \int_C J _s \times e_n\), where \(e_n\) is a unit vector perpendicular to the surface and line vector element, and \(dr\) is the differential of position vector \(r\).
